Fortify Your Future: Retirement Planning for High Earners

As a high earner, you have the potential to accumulate significant wealth. However, planning for retirement requires a meticulous approach that goes over simply saving funds from your income. To ensure a comfortable and fulfilling retirement, it's essential to create a comprehensive plan that considers your unique needs and goals.

  • Evaluate your current financial standing.
  • Establish your retirement objectives.
  • Allocate your investments across multiple asset classes.
  • Leverage tax-advantaged retirement accounts such as 401(k)s and IRAs.
  • Consult the guidance of a qualified financial advisor who focuses in retirement planning for high earners.

By adopting these strategies, you can position yourself on a path to a financially secure and rewarding retirement.
